版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
FIR低通和高通滤波器的设计案例目录TOC\o"1-3"\h\u27468FIR低通和高通滤波器的设计案例 1254871.1FIR滤波器设计与仿真 186741.1.1输入序列xn的设计 1256671.1.2单位脉冲响应h(n)设计 133321.1.3线性卷积得到子程序 2192691.2低通滤波器的设计及仿真 336881.3高通滤波器的设计与仿真 61.1FIR滤波器设计与仿真FIR滤波器设计主要有以下几个部分:输入序列xn设计、单位脉冲响应hn设计以及线性卷积部分的子程序设计。在程序函数中我们设计好输入序列xn设计和单位脉冲响应hn的计算公式,最后利用线性卷积得出输出序列1.1.1输入序列xn的设计根据滤波器的特性我们可以知道,我们选用有限个正弦序列,对其进行一系列的相位变化以及代数运算,我们所使用的输入序列就是这一系列复杂的混叠信号。我们假设FIR低通和高通滤波器的截止频率为ωC,我们通常都是在一个周期内进行研究,所以我们假设该混叠序列的数字域频率为ω∈(-π,π),根据高通和低通特性我们可以知道,FIR高通通带范围为ωC<ω<πxn=20sin我们可以将其输入序列表示为xn=20sinw1⋅nFIR带通滤波器的最低下限截止频率公式为ωc1,FIR带阻滤波器的最高下限截止频率公式为ωc2,其中,01.1.2单位脉冲响应h(n)设计该文章采用窗函数法去设计FIR滤波器,我们设所需要的滤波器频率响应函数为Hd(ejω)Hde所以hdn=我们可以由已知的Hdejω来求出hd(n),其系统函数可以由Z变换来求出[7]。同时我们为了构造出一个长度为N的第一类线性相位FIR滤波器,我们可以选择合适的窗函数去截取hd(n)其中Rn(n)就是我们所选取的窗函数。假设α=(n−1)/2,根据公式(3-3)和(3-4)以及(3-5),我们可以得到其低通脉冲响应h(n)
=
40sin((n−a)∗w)/(3.14(n−a))(3-6)高通脉冲响应h(n)
=40sin((n−a)∗3.14)/(3.14(n−a))−
40sin((n
−a)∗w,)/(3.14(n−a))(3-7)1.1.3线性卷积得到子程序我们知道通过卷积可以得到输出序列y(n),因此我们研究这个滤波器线性卷积是必不可少的一部分,为了方便操作,我们将线性卷积编写为一个程序供我们调研,这样也是非常方便的[8]。我们设线性卷积的公式如下:n=−∞+∞程序设计完成,整个流程只剩下翻转、位移类似的步骤,这样的目的就是想要得到想要的序列。本次研究主要就是C语言和汇编语言进行编程,进行主程序模块的编写,流程图如下图所示,开始开始初始化初始化滤波器参数n滤波器参数nlpass,nlstop调用低通滤波器设计子程序,完成滤波器a和b参数设计调用低通滤波器设计子程序,完成滤波器a和b参数设计调用低通滤波器设计子程序,对输入信号滤波调用低通滤波器设计子程序,对输入信号滤波图2程序流程图结束图2程序流程图结束1.2低通滤波器的设计及仿真用适当的窗函数去截断,我们实际设计的滤波器的单位脉冲响应为hn
,长度为N,其系统函数为Hz可以直接得出。但是这样会有一定的误差,同时我们还知道Hdejω是一个以2π为周期的函数。根据公式(3-3)我们可以得出Hd输入序列x(n)的计算公式x(n)=20∗sin2∗3.14∗View/graph的实验设置如图3所示图3View/graph的实验设置因为前面我们也分析了输入信号的由来,他是由许多信号叠加形成,现在我们观察图像也能间接证明我们的理论。图4是输入信号x(n)的时域波形我们可以由图像看出这个函数也是一个周期函数,且输入信号波形稳定。图5是输入信号x(n)的频域波形图5输入信号频域波形该图形的两个冲激响应表示的是两个频谱。然后通过操作我们可以发现输出信号y(n)的时域波形如图6所示图6输出信号的时域波形图6表示的是时域信号间隔很大,说明它的频率很低,周期很大,说明是低频信号[10]。FIR滤波后的输出y(n)频域波形图7所示图7输出信号的频域波形图7表示的含义是频率域的实验结果图能够明显看出信号频率高的部分纵坐标幅度变小,信号频率低的部分几乎没有改变信号频率高的部分被抑制了,只剩下信号频率低的部分[11]。
1.3高通滤波器的设计与仿真根据我们之前研究的低通滤波器的一些相关数据我们还是保留的,FIR高通滤波器的输入序列还是和低通的输入信号一样的,我们之前在开始研究之前也做了分析,假设出无论低通还是高通输入信号序列都是一样的。FIR高通滤波的单位脉冲响应h(n)计算如下:h[t]=20*sin((t-25)*1.14)/(1.14*(t-25))-20*sin((t-25)*npass*1.14)/(1.14*(t-25))我们可以得出FIR高通滤波的单位脉冲响应h(n)时域波形图8单位脉冲响应h(n)的时域波形通过观察图8我们可以发现单位脉冲响应只在25这个点才有波形。FIR高通滤波的单位脉冲响应h(n)频域波形如图9所示图9单位脉冲响应频域波形图9表示的是只有在高频部分才有波形,低频被滤除,保留高频部分。然后还是和低通滤波器设计一样,进行设计操作,然后我们可以得出输出信号时域波形。图10输出信号y(n)的时域波形通过观察图10波形
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 保定市新市区2025-2026学年第二学期五年级语文期末考试卷(部编版含答案)
- 大润发商品汰换机制
- 大润发服务细节优化
- Unit 9 Reusing things教学设计小学英语六年级下册牛津沪教版(三起)
- 2026年医药行业绿色制造标准体系与实践路径
- 普通高中阶段学校招生2026年第一次模拟考试语文试卷
- 书香矿区工作制度
- 五大教育工作制度
- 交通双创工作制度
- 优化经济工作制度
- 光谱室工作制度
- 公司签订廉洁公约模板
- 2026国家电投集团天津公司招聘19人笔试历年参考题库附带答案详解
- 2026上半年广东珠海高新区招聘公办中小学合同制教师128人考试备考试题及答案解析
- 企业内部帮扶制度
- 浙江省新阵地教育联盟2026届第二次联考英语+答案
- 车辆驾驶员业务外包安全生产服务管理制度
- 生成式人工智能在小学科学课堂中的应用对学生参与度提升策略探讨教学研究课题报告
- GB/T 15171-2025包装件密封性能试验方法
- 2026年沈阳职业技术学院单招职业倾向性考试题库参考答案详解
- 颅内高压课件
评论
0/150
提交评论